Saw Vise - blackhat - 09-24-2015

Haven't seen this one posted before.

There is a rather badly repaired break under that tape that I think I can improve on. If not, I'm out $15 and some time and I'll repurpose the clamp and ball joint.
Anyone heard of this maker? Know anything about them?